Transaction 75419dc2bcfb0326d3a4a7d11f4592407ef79a481753bc1ff39bc57e475d8c86

1 Input
2 Outputs
  • 75419dc2bcfb0326d3a4a7d11f4592407ef79a481753bc1ff39bc57e475d8c86:0
  • value  21266818
    address  3BMEXMaNx4WQnQGJoHk9oHqy9XfeSjFQdT
  • 75419dc2bcfb0326d3a4a7d11f4592407ef79a481753bc1ff39bc57e475d8c86:1
  • value  2159422599
    address  32PnybmfhtRtVxH5XNDXchcQJEq4nWd3eu